The Man of the Match: A Deserved Honor
Now, for the big question: Who was the Man of the Match in the 2014 Champions League Final? The award went to Ángel Di María. His performance was nothing short of spectacular. Di María was a constant threat throughout the game, with his incredible runs, pinpoint passes, and tireless work rate. He was the engine that drove Real Madrid's attack, and his performance was truly remarkable. He created numerous chances, kept the Atletico Madrid defense on their toes, and played a crucial role in Real Madrid's victory. His energy and dynamism were infectious, and he never stopped running. He was a constant thorn in Atletico's side, and his impact on the game was undeniable. He ran tirelessly, both in attack and defense, showcasing his all-around abilities. His performance was not only about skill; it was about determination and resilience. Di María showed exceptional skill, vision, and determination throughout the match. He combined his incredible technical ability with relentless effort, making him the standout player on the night. His dribbling skills were on full display, as he danced around Atletico's defenders. He showed incredible vision, setting up chances for his teammates. It wasn't just about goals or assists, although he provided the assist for the third goal. The Unforgettable Final: Key Moments
Let's revisit some of the key moments from that unforgettable 2014 Champions League Final. The game was packed with drama, from the opening whistle to the final goal. The match began with a tense atmosphere, as both teams felt the weight of the occasion. Atletico Madrid took the lead, which put Real Madrid on the back foot. However, Sergio Ramos's header in stoppage time leveled the score, sending the game to extra time. The equalizing goal changed the dynamics of the match, as Real Madrid gained momentum. The goal was a turning point, injecting belief into the Real Madrid team. In extra time, Real Madrid took control, scoring three more goals to secure the victory. Gareth Bale put Real Madrid ahead with a powerful header. Marcelo added a third goal with a precise strike. Cristiano Ronaldo sealed the victory with a penalty, making it 4-1. The game was a roller-coaster of emotions, with twists and turns at every moment. There were plenty of near misses, incredible saves, and nail-biting moments. Atletico's resilience was admirable, but Real Madrid's dominance in extra time was undeniable.
